If you're designing a system for hoisting a load using a pulley and a motorized winding drum, you must space the drum and the pulley sheave apart far enough to maintain a safe "fleet angle." The fleet angle of a sheave-and-drum pulley system refers to the maximum angle from the front of a fixed sheave to the outermost position along the drum as it winds the fiber (e.g., rope, cable or wire). If the angle is too small, you'll won't be able to wind enough fiber for the system to be useful; if the angle is too large, the fiber will be pulled off the sheave's track, requiring you to shut down and repair the system.. 1 Measure the direct distance from the front of the fixed sheave to the axis of the drum (in feet).2 Measure the length of the smooth-faced drum from the center to the left edge (in feet).3 Divide the result from Step 2 by the result from Step 1. 4 Calculate the arctangent of the result from Step 3. This is the left fleet angle of the drum.5 Measure the length of the smooth-faced drum from the center to the right edge (in feet).6 Divide the result from Step 5 by the result from Step 1.7 Calculate the arctangent of the result from Step 6. This is the right fleet angle of the drum.

We'll generally use a "miter box" to hold the stock to be cut in a fixed position, and then hold the saw at a fixed angle to the stock. Most miter boxes will allow 90 degree, 60 degree, 45 degree or 30 degree cuts. Some specialized ones allow you to cut at any arbitrary angle to the stock.

Yes, the critical angle is fixed for a given pair of materials at their interface. It is determined by the refractive indices of the two materials and can be calculated using snell's law.

A try square is a woodworking tool used for marking and checking right angles in woodworking projects. It consists of a handle and a blade set at a 90-degree angle, allowing for precise measurements and markings. Carpenters and woodworkers use try squares to ensure accurate cuts and joints, resulting in well-crafted and precise woodworking pieces.
A plunge router allows the bit to be lowered into the material while a fixed router keeps the bit at a set depth. This makes plunge routers more versatile for tasks like creating grooves and mortises. Fixed routers are better for tasks that require consistent depth, like edge profiling. Overall, plunge routers offer more flexibility and precision in woodworking projects compared to fixed routers.
